well here is what has happened. When i was uploading the triple dog on to my 07 dodge, something went wrong and the check engine light and ABS light came. No problem right, so they right me a code and the check engine light go's off and the ABS light goes out. BUT..... but.... now the 4x4 service light is stuck on and it won't go into 4wheel drive. Been on the phone with these guys for hours trying to figure out why they can't get that light off.. There are no DTC's or anything.
So i take the truck into to dodge dealership. They don't know that i have had the bullydog on it. they plug up there little diagnostic tool. Which tells them a few things and they tell me i need a new transfer case motor and FCM. Now, will this really fix the problem. I really don't think it will. I think it is more a problem with the ECU being messed up from the bullydog, when they tried to re-program it to get the ABS and check engine light off. I think it's missing a code some where. oh...... and when you try to call bullydog you have to wait like 40 minutes on hold. then they can't fix the problem for you and tell you to call them back in 15 minutes to there extension which they never aswere.
Well i just had to blow some steam. if anyone knows what the problem might be PLEASE give me some answere's thanks!!

You know that when the tech puts on the new parts and it does not fix it, you will be without a truck for a long time until the tech stumbles upon the original issue. I would talk to the tech direct and let him know whats going on. It is going to come out sometime, somehow that a programmer altered the ECM programming. As a mechanic, when you put parts on a truck and it does not fix it, that stuff gets to you. I take pride in my work and try the hardest to diagnose the issue right, the first time. I know it would make me angry if the owner left out a little detail like he was trying to reconfigure the vehicle programming and that is when the problem occured.
Get proof from the dealer that the programming fixed the issue, than fight it out with Bullydog.
